Kyle Edmund emotional from first ATP win

    British number one Kyle Edmund was reduced to tears after winning his first ATP final.

    The 23-year-old, ranked 15 in the world, beat Gael Monfils at the European Open in Antwerp 3-6 7-6 (7-2) 7-6 (7-4).

    It was only Edmund's second final, having lost 6-2 6-2 to Spain's Pablo Andujar at the Grand Prix Hassan II in Marrakesh in April.

    Overcome with emotion following the victory, he spoke to BBC Sport: "A lot of hard work goes into this, it's just the emotion of it.

    "It's a great feeling, just overall the bigger picture is the overriding emotion, like so many years putting in the work, on and off the court."
